Import Subscription Data from Google Sheets

Use Google Sheets as a data source for GrowPanel. Perfect for businesses with manual invoices, historical data imports, or customers not in your billing platform.

Free until you're above $200k ARR

Why Use Google Sheets as a Data Source?

Manual Invoices

Track customers who pay via bank transfer, check, or other methods not handled by your billing platform.

Historical Data

Import subscription history from before you started using a billing platform. Get complete MRR analytics from day one.

Supplement Billing Data

Add customers who aren't in Stripe or Chargebee alongside your automated imports for a complete picture.

No Billing Platform

If you don't use a supported billing platform yet, Google Sheets lets you track subscriptions manually.

Bulk Updates

Make changes to many customers at once using familiar spreadsheet tools, then sync to GrowPanel.

Data Migration

Moving from another analytics tool? Export your data to a spreadsheet and import into GrowPanel.

Simple Setup

Connect via the Sheets Extension

Install the GrowPanel extension for Google Sheets and import your subscription data directly from your spreadsheet.

  1. Create a Google Sheets data source in GrowPanel settings
  2. Install the Sheets extension from the Google Workspace Marketplace
  3. Connect with your API key and select your data source
  4. Structure your data using the provided templates
  5. Export to GrowPanel and your metrics calculate automatically
View Full Documentation
GrowPanel Google Sheets extension

What You Can Import

The extension supports three data types that together give you complete MRR analytics.

Customers

Customer Records

Name, email, country, and trial dates. Each customer needs a unique ID.

Plans

Subscription Plans

Plan name, billing interval, currency, and plan groups for reporting.

Invoices

Invoice Records

Subscription invoices, one-time payments, refunds, and cancellations.

Google Sheets with subscription data
Use Cases

Common scenarios

Teams use Google Sheets as a data source in several ways.

  • Enterprise deals: Track large contracts paid via invoice outside Stripe
  • Pre-Stripe history: Import years of historical data from before your Stripe setup
  • Partner revenue: Track revenue from resellers or distribution partners
  • Offline payments: Customers who pay by check, wire, or cash
  • Multiple currencies: Manage currencies not supported by your billing platform
  • Testing: Try GrowPanel with sample data before connecting your billing system

Ready to import your subscription data?

Free until you're above $200k ARR. No credit card required.